What Is The Average Cost For Travertine Cleaning in Newchurch?

Grasping the average cost of Travertine cleaning is essential for successful budget management of your restoration project.

On average, expect to pay between £25.00 and £45.00 per square meter for professional cleaning services.

The ultimate price depends on various considerations.

The final cost factors in the size of the area, the condition of the Travertine, and the complexity of the tasks involved.

If your Travertine has stains, cracks, or areas of lost grout, the cost may increase.

Breathe New Life Into Your Floors with Travertine Cleaning

Our Travertine cleaning and restoration revitalises your floors, ensuring they look their best.

We use suitable cleaners and heavy-duty scrubbing machines to eliminate all traces of sealer residues and surface soil.

After scrubbing, we have hot-water pressure rinsing to remove the surface slurry.

Any cracks, holes, or gaps in your travertine will be filled with the proper resin or cement filler.

You should schedule travertine cleaning services every six to twelve months, depending on traffic and usage. Routine maintenance not only keeps travertine looking beautiful but also increases its lifespan.

You can clean travertine yourself using household products, but be cautious. Don't use vinegar or any acidic product on travertine to avoid damage. Opt for pH-neutral products, and be sure to test them on a small area first.

Absolutely, travertine's strength and capacity to endure outdoor conditions make it a good choice for exterior areas. It affords an attractive appearance whilst withstanding different weather conditions, allowing you to delight in your exterior areas without concern for deterioration.

The travertine cleaning process typically takes a day or two, depending on the area's size and condition. Immediate results are visible, though it's advisable to allow time for the sealer to cure fully following cleaning.
